Symbolism and Cultural Significance
Like many traditional pieces of jewelry, the Nǚ Qún Chāi carries deep symbolic meaning. In Chinese culture, certain motifs and designs on the Nǚ Qún Chāi are believed to bring good fortune, longevity, and fertility. For instance, dragons and phoenixes represent power and harmony, while peonies symbolize wealth and honor. Each element tells a story, making the Nǚ Qún Chāi more than just an accessory—it’s a wearable piece of art with a narrative.
